3.    SALE OF COMMITTED SHARES

3.1   If:

            (i)   the circumstances described in Section 5.2(b)(i), (iii) or
                  (iv) of the Acquisition Agreement occur; and

            (ii)  prior to the first anniversary of the date of this Deed, the
                  Vendor and/or any Connected Person of the Vendor, directly or
                  indirectly, and whether by agreement or by operation of law,
                  sells, transfers, assigns, conveys or otherwise disposes of
                  the Committed Shares or the Committed Options or enters into
                  any other agreement or arrangement the financial effect of
                  which is substantially equivalent thereto or enters in to any
                  agreement to do any of the foregoing in each case with or to a
                  person who is a party to or has proposed to enter into an
                  Acquisition Proposal, or is acting jointly with or in concert
                  with such a person (such a person a "Competing Third Party"
                  and such a transaction a "Relevant Transaction"),

      the Vendor covenants and agrees to pay to the Purchaser an amount
      determined in accordance with Clauses 3.2 and 3.3 which shall be payable
      in accordance with Clause 3.4.

3.2   The amount payable by the Vendor to the Purchaser pursuant to Clause 3.1
      shall be the amount (the "Accounting Amount"), equal to the lower of (1)
      the Maximum Accounting Amount and (2) the difference between (a) the
      aggregate value of the consideration received, directly or indirectly, by
      the Vendor and/or the relevant Connected Person of the Vendor for the
      Committed Shares and the Committed Options pursuant to the Relevant
      Transaction less any amount of tax required to be paid by the Vendor
      and/or the relevant Connected Person of the Vendor as a consequence of the
      Relevant Transaction; and (b) the consideration which the Vendor and/or
      the relevant Connected Person of the Vendor would have received for the
      Committed Shares and the Committed Options under the Offer (the "Total
      Consideration") less the amount of tax which the Vendor and/or the
      relevant Connected Person of the Vendor would have been required to pay as
      a consequence of receiving the Total Consideration pursuant to the Offer.
      For the purpose of valuing the consideration received by the Vendor and/or
      the relevant Connected Person of the Vendor for the Committed Options
      pursuant to a Relevant Transaction or the Offer, as the case may be, the
      consideration received will be deemed to be the consideration which would
      have been received if the Committed Options had been exercised and the
      consideration due pursuant to the Relevant Transaction or the Offer, as
      the case may be, had been received for the Ordinary Shares and/or American
      Depositary Shares issued on such exercise.

<PAGE>
                                       5


3.3   If the consideration received by the Vendor and/or the relevant Connected
      Person of the Vendor pursuant to a Relevant Transaction (the "Competing
      Third Party Consideration") includes any property other than cash, the
      amount of aggregate consideration received by the Vendor shall be deemed
      to be the sum of: (a) the fixed cash amount, if any, included in the
      Competing Third Party Consideration; and (b) the fair market value of such
      other property. If such other property includes securities listed on an
      existing public trading market, the fair market value of such securities
      shall be deemed to be equal to the average of the closing prices (or the
      average of the closing bid and asked prices if closing prices are
      unavailable) for such securities in their principal public trading market
      on the five trading days ending five days prior to the closing date of the
      Relevant Transaction, as the case may be. If such Competing Third Party
      Consideration includes property other than cash or securities listed on an
      existing public trading market and agreement on the value of such other
      property has not been reached, the Competing Third Party Consideration
      shall be deemed to be the amount of any cash included in the Competing
      Third Party Consideration PLUS the fair market value of such other
      property as determined by a nationally recognised investment banking firm
      agreed by the parties or, in the absence of such agreement, Merrill Lynch
      Pierce Fenner Smith. The parties shall use all reasonable efforts to cause
      any determination of the fair market value of such other property to be
      made within two Business Days after the closing date of the Relevant
      Transaction.

3.4   The Vendor shall pay any sum owing to the Purchaser pursuant hereto within
      five days of the receipt by the Vendor of the Competing Third Party
      Consideration. Payment of the cash portion of the Accounting Amount shall
      be made by wire transfer of immediately available funds to a bank account
      designated by the Purchaser. If non-cash consideration is received by the
      Vendor and/or any Connected Person of the Vendor as part of the Competing
      Third Party Consideration, then the Vendor shall transfer cash and
      non-cash consideration in payment of the Accounting Amount in proportion
      to that received by the Vendor and/or any Connected Person of the Vendor
      as Competing Third Party Consideration, except that the Vendor may, at its
      option, pay to the Purchaser the cash equivalent of such non-cash
      consideration (as determined under Clause 3.3 and with the timing and
      method of payment set out above). The Vendor shall transfer to the
      Purchaser good and valid title to such non-cash consideration to be
      transferred hereunder, free and clear of any and all encumbrances, within
      five days of receipt by the Vendor and/or any Connected Person of the
      Vendor of the Competing Third Party Consideration.

                                   SCHEDULE 2

                               ROLL-OVER PROPOSAL

Under the Roll-over Proposal, employees and directors of the Company and its
subsidiaries who are holders ("Company Optionholders") of options ("Company
Options") over Ordinary Shares and/or American Depositary Shares (collectively,
"Shares") will be entitled to have options over shares in General Electric
Company ("GE Options") issued to them in substitution for, at the relevant
Company Optionholders' discretion, some or all of their existing Options
("Rolled-over Options"). Such GE Options will be granted on the same terms and
conditions as those applying to the Rolled-over Options. GE Options will be
granted in respect of a number of shares of common stock of General Electric
Company equal to the number of Shares the subject of the Rolled-over Options
multiplied by the Roll-over Adjustment Ratio. The exercise price per share of
common stock of General Electric Company subject to each GE Option will be the
exercise price per Share the subject of the Rolled-over Option divided by the
Roll-over Adjustment Ratio. "Roll-over Adjustment Ratio" means the amount
produced by dividing 20 by the average of the daily high and low trading prices
on the New York Stock Exchange of the common stock of General Electric Company
on each of the five successive trading days ending on the day prior to the
Purchase Date (as defined in the Acquisition Agreement).

Company Optionholders accepting the Roll-over Proposal will be paid a bonus cash
payment (the "Roll-over Bonus") equal to 10 per cent. of the value of the
Rolled-over Options (i.e. 10 per cent. of the product of the Offer Price less
the exercise price multiplied by the number of Shares the subject of the
Rolled-over Options); one half of the Roll-over Bonus will be payable 90 days
after acceptance by the relevant Company Optionholder of the Roll-over Proposal,
with the balance being payable 270 days after acceptance by the relevant Company
Optionholder of the Roll-over Proposal, conditional, in each case (except for
non-executive directors), on the relevant Company Optionholder not then having
terminated his employment.

GE Options granted pursuant to the Rollover Proposal in respect of Company
Options granted subject to a condition that the share price of Company Shares is
not less than $24 will vest in three equal tranches, on the first, second and
third anniversaries of the date of grant.
